Tummy troubles are one of the most common problems dog owners face. Diarrhoea, vomiting, excessive wind, bloating, gurgling stomachs and inconsistent stools are often signs that a dog’s diet simply isn’t working for them.

Why Food Is Often the Cause of Digestive Issues
In many cases, ongoing digestive problems are linked to diet rather than illness. Common food-related causes include:
- Highly processed foods that are harder to digest
- Ingredients a dog is intolerant to
- Artificial additives, fillers and preservatives
- Very dry diets with low moisture
- Changing food without a proper transition
When a dog’s digestive system is under constant strain, nutrients are not absorbed efficiently, which can lead to repeated tummy upsets.

Supporting a Safe Transition onto Raw
Raw feeding can be a great option for many dogs with sensitive stomachs, but how you transition is just as important as what you feed.
At Wild Tails, we help you transition safely by:
- Introducing raw gradually over time
- Starting with simple, easily digestible options
- Avoiding common mistakes that cause tummy upset
- Adjusting advice based on how your dog responds
A correct transition allows the gut bacteria time to adapt, helping to reduce diarrhoea, sickness and discomfort.
